Indonesian[edit]

Etymology[edit]

From Malay siput.

Noun[edit]

siput (first-person possessive siputku, second-person possessive siputmu, third-person possessive siputnya)

  1. Any mollusc of class Gastropoda.

Malay[edit]

Pronunciation[edit]

This entry needs pronunciation information. If you are familiar with the IPA then please add some!

Noun[edit]

siput (Jawi spelling سيڤوت, plural siput-siput, informal 1st possessive siputku, 2nd possessive siputmu, 3rd possessive siputnya)

  1. any shelled mollusc, typically snails but also including bivalves
  2. the shell of said molluscs
    Synonym: cangkerang
